Transaction 62be939acedec0c2aa304088067a79998e5350bdc3593280d08896ebf392d645
1 Input
1 Output
-
62be939acedec0c2aa304088067a79998e5350bdc3593280d08896ebf392d645:0
- value
- 66978
- script pubkey
- OP_0 OP_PUSHBYTES_20 481d6375012b32acbbdd98342f71265e38162691
- address
- bc1qfqwkxagp9ve2ew7anq6z7ufxtcupvf53jcvlwf